I have come up against a problem with obtaining the door waist trim seals finished in chrome. Part number is GNA17711AE and is for the LH front door. This part is no longer available from Jaguar Classic or SNG Barrett. Drawn a blank with breakers so far.

I had thought the top of the door was rusting but it is the chrome trim lifting away from the rubber.

Has anyone tried to repair the trims to make them re-usable?
